What are private use networks?

Private-Use Networks is a network that uses private IP Address space , following the standards set by RFC 1918 for Internet Protocol Version 4 (IPv4), and RFC 4193 for Internet Protocol Version 6 (IPv6). These addresses are commonly used for home, office, and enterprise Local Area Networks (LANs).
